Eight-bit risc microcontroller data booklet

The most popular to those who are just starting out are 8 bit and 16 bit microcontrollers. The superior performance of the pic16c5xxx microcontrollers can be attributed primarily to its risc. The various blocks include the fetch, decode, execute and store result to implement 4 stage pipelining. Pic16f628a datasheet 8bit pic microcontroller microchip, pic16f628a pdf, pic16f628a pinout, pic16f628a manual, pic16f628a schematic, pic16f628a data. In addition there is an added instruction, dec dptr opcode a5h, which helps in improving programming flexibility for the user. A mips processor is one version of a reduced instruction set computer risc. The atmel 8bit avr riscbased microcontroller combines 32 kb isp flash memory. Data signal modulator max 8 bit digital timers max 16 bit digital timers signal measurement timer hardware limit timer max pwm outputs including complementary pwm max resolution bits angular timer math accelerator uart spi i2c number of usb modules class b support crc configurable logic cell clcccl. By combining risc features with a modified harvard. At90s2310pc datasheet 8bit microcontroller with 2k. The program memory is accessed with a twostage pipelining. The avr uses a harvard architecture concept with separate memories and buses for program and data memories. The cp1600 was a powerful processor for its era, implementing most of the pdp11 minicomputers instruction set architecture in a microcomputer package.

Attiny24a44a are lowpower cmos 8bit microcontrollers based on the avr enhanced. Atmel configurable logic designand application book1994. The original pic was intended to be used with general instruments new cp1600 16 bit central processing unit cpu. Avr introduction atmel offers both 8bit and 32bit avr s. Full duplex double buffer clock asynchronous uart or clock synchronous sio serial data transfer capable lin functions available as the lin master or lin slave. Mhz over other 8bit microcontrollers in their class. By combining an 8 bit risc cpu with insystem selfprogrammable flash on a monolithic chip, the atmel atmega64a is a powerful microcontroller that provides a highlyflexible and costeffective solution to many embedded control applications. The pic16c5xxx microcontrollers from microchip technology inc.

The main difference between 8 bit and 16 bit microcontrollers is the width of the data pipe. Pic16c6x, 8bit cmos mcu data sheet unc computer science. Thus each location in memory is 8 bit and data bus is also 8 bit. Design of an 8 bit risc microprocessor final project report december 9, 1999 e157 kavish shah and brent hinderberger abstract. Design of fpga based 8 bit risc controller ip core using vhdl. Overview the attiny1112 is a lowpower cmos 8bit microcontroller based on the avr risc architecture. Design of fpga based 8bit risc controller ip core using vhdl. Design of an 8bit risc microprocessor final project report december 9, 1999 e157 kavish shah and brent hinderberger abstract. W78e054dw78e052dw78e051d data sheet 4 1 general description the w78e054dw78e052dw78e051d series is an 8 bit microcontroller which can accommodate a wider frequency range with low power consumption. Difference between 8 bit and 16 bit microcontroller. July 30, 2008 3 revision a01 1 general description the w78e516dw78e058d series is an 8 bit microcontroller which has an insystem programmable. Atmel 8bit microcontrollers with integrated usb controller. It is a model that is studied often in university computer architecture courses because it has enough complexity to include all the main aspects of modern processors, but isnt overly complex so as.

The selfextracting archive contains setup software for installation of both the windows and the command line version of the assembler. The ibm 360 series of computers was a good example with identical instruction sets, but with models with 8 bit, 16 bit, 32 bit, and 64 bit data paths. The core has been designed with a special concern about low power consumption, assuring the best power use, price and performance combination available on the ip cores market. Our project is to design an 8bit risc microprocessor implementing a subset of the mips instruction set. The design of mechanisms and instructions for conditional branches in fpgabased systems with limited resources and reduced instruction sets may happen to require a number of instructions comparable to the number of all other instructions in the set. Clock asynchronous uart or clock synchronous sio serial data transfer capable linuart 1 channel dedicated reload timer allowing a wide range of communication speeds to be set. Using an 8bit risc microcontroller in an assembly language programming course dr. Feb, 2018 a microcontroller is a processor bundled with ram, rom, buffered io pins, and simple peripherals serial modules, op amps, comparators, etc. The atmega8a is a lowpower cmos 8bit microcontroller based on the avr enhanced risc. Io port port sizes will also generally follow the data bus size, so an 8 bit micro will have 8 bit ports, a 16 bit will have 16 bit ports etc. The research conducted in this article refers to an 8 bit risc smcore microcontroller. This paper presents the design and implementation of a pipelined 9bit risc processor. It can set and read seconds, minutes, hours, day of the week, and the date, represented by a 16. The highperformance, lowpower microchip 8 bit avr risc based microcontroller combines 1kb isp flash memory, 32b sram, 4 general purpose io lines, 16 general purpose working registers, a 16 bit timercounter with two pwm channels, internal and external interrupts, programmable watchdog timer with internal oscillator, an internal calibrated.

Despite having an 8 bit data bus, many 8 bit microcontrollers have a 16 bit address bus and can address 216 or 64k bytes of memory that doesnt mean they have anywhere near that implemented. The register file is optimized for the avr enhanced risc instruction set. Preliminary w78e516d w78e058d data sheet publication release date. Atmega8a lowpower avr 8bit microcontroller data sheet. View and download atmel 8 bit microcontrollers with integrated usb controller specification sheet online. Most avr instructions have a single 16bit word format. Hy10p40 datasheet 8bit risc like mixed signal microcontroller. Working with 32 bit data types and 8 bit data type in arm.

By executing powerful instructions in a single clock. Pic16f8x, 18pin flasheeprom 8bit mcu data sheet mit. As you may have already deduced, an 8 bit microcontroller has an 8 bit data pipe while a 16 bit microcontroller has a 16 bit data pipe. In 1981, intel released the 8051, the 1st 8 bit microcontroller. How different are 8bit microcontrollers from 32bit. Programming lock for flash program and eeprom data security. By executing powerful instructions in a single clock cycle, the. By executing powerful instructions in a single clock cycle, the attiny24a44a. Using an 8 bit risc microcontroller in an assembly language programming course dr. Means it has to take 8 bit data from memory which it has to process.

Reliability qualification shows that the projected data retention failure rate is much. The instruction set for the w78e054d w78e052d w78e051d series is fully compatible with the standard 8052. W78e516dw78e058d data sheet 8 bit microcontroller publication release date. By executing powerful instructions in a single clock cycle, the attiny1112. The part about buffered io pins means that the pins can be used to drive a small current, as opposed to s.

While one instruction is being executed, the next instruction is prefetched from the program memory. Pic16c71x 8bit cmos mcu with ad converter data sheet. Risc core 16bit microcontrollers mcu are available at mouser electronics. At40k series sram fpgas and the highperformance atmel avr 8bit risc microcontroller with standard peripherals. The core has been designed with a special concern about low power consumption, in combination with high performance. The at89s8253 is a lowpower, highperformance cmos 8bit microcontroller with 12k bytes of insystem programmable isp flash program memory and 2k bytes of eeprom data memory. Pic microcontrollers separate code and data spaces h. Arm, originally acorn risc machine, is a family of reduced instruction set computing risc architectures for computer processors, configured for. Registers in ram has to be 8 bit for temporary storage of results. A 30day fullfeatured demo of mplabc18 can be downloaded from microchips web site.

Tms570ls0232 16 and 32bit risc flash microcontroller. The wider the data paths including memory width, the faster they ran and the more expensive and physically larger they got. The atmega8a is a lowpower cmos 8bit microcontroller based on the avr enhanced risc architecture. Identification system at the back of this data sheet to. Tms570ls0232 16 and 32bit risc flash microcontroller datasheet. Hy10p40 embedded 18bitadc 8bit risclike mixed signal microcontroller. Pic16f628a datasheet 8bit pic microcontroller microchip. Avr microcontrollers and application processors deliver unmatched flexibility. The device is manufactured using atmels highdensity nonvolatile memory technology and is compatible with the industrystandard mcs51 instruction set and pinout. Newpopular 8bit microcontrollers products microchip. Avr combines the most codeefficient architecture for c and assembly programming with the ability to tune. Tms570ls0x32 16 and 32bit risc flash microcontroller. The setup software requires windows95, windows nt or windows98 to execute.

The paper discusses the importance of a process to deal with ntfs and the importance of accurate data to determine and. The atmega328 is a singlechip microcontroller created by atmel in the megaavr family it has. The highperformance, lowpower microchip 8bit avr risc based microcontroller combines 1kb isp flash memory, 32b sram, 4 general purpose io lines, 16 general purpose working registers, a 16bit timercounter with two pwm channels, internal and external interrupts, programmable watchdog timer with internal oscillator, an internal calibrated. An important notice at the end of this data sheet addresses availability, warranty, changes, use. At90s2310pc 8bit microcontroller with 2k bytes insystem programmable flash features. Utilizes the avr risc architecture avr highperformance and lowpower risc architecture. This project is an extension of the designing of a 4bit risc microprocessor that e157 had in previous years. Nonvolatile program and data memory 1k byte of flash program memory insystem programmable attiny12 endurance. This project is an extension of the designing of a 4 bit risc microprocessor that e157 had in previous years. Extensive data and instruction sram as well as device control and management logic are included on this monolithic device, fabricated on atmels 0. An approach to reducing the number of instructions for. Selfextracting archive containing at90s avr family assembler software version 1.

1434 1130 1008 496 246 1354 1617 1064 939 632 1273 1031 846 846 762 933 1044 687 367 1170 1337 1493 1639 1594 1043 1072 931 243 1408 1199 1413 1354 221 618 1297 274 297 154 467 122 240